The realities of the Republican budget are starting to come into focus, especially health care. Vouchers to insurance companies will cost seniors and society more. Today, Members of Congress are being inundated by visits from hospitals and health care providers who are in a panic about the Medicaid block grant that will allow the Federal Government to shift its burden for the poor and the disabled to States who often cannot or will not make up the difference in the fund loss. Most disappointing, Republicans have abandoned the work on Medicare reform. The reform provisions in the Affordable Care Act used to be bipartisan. Instead of increasing the total cost of health care and shifting the burdens to the elderly, poor and disabled, we should be taking our medical spending--already the highest in the world--and showing how we can get more out of it. ____________________
